Middlebury, Connecticut -- Chemtura Corp. is to increase the price of the flame retardants DE-83R and Firemaster 2100 by up to 15 percent. The rise is, "In response to significant raw material, energy and freight cost inflation, " the group announced, 8 Sept. The increase will take effect for shipments after 15 Sept 2008, or where contracts allow.
At the same time Chemtura said it would removed any extended price protection.
For Witcobond polyurethane dispersions, the group is also increasing prices by 15 percent, from 1 Oct 2008, or as contracts allow. This change is directly related to escalating raw materials and operating costs, said Chemtura.
